Numerous brands and types of artificial tears are available on the market for the treatment of dysfunctional tear syndrome. Why More than One Tear? If the oil part of the tear layer is disrupted, your natural tears will evaporate at a much faster rate than normal, leaving your eyes feeling dry and gritty. The lipid layer consists of fa Oil Stabilizing: Some artificial tears aim to stabilize the oil part of the tear film. Lipid-based artificial tears mimic both your natural tears and the “oily” layer of the tears created by the meibomian (oil) glands in your lids that help prevent evaporation.
